@@ -0,0 +1,62 @@
"""Node to resolve `<lora:name:strength>` syntax to absolute file system paths.
Takes the loaded_loras / active_loras STRING output from LoraLoaderLM or
LoraStackerLM and resolves each lora name to its absolute path on disk via
the scanner cache. Unknown names are returned as-is.
"""
import logging
from ..utils.utils import get_lora_info_absolute
from .utils import parse_lora_syntax
logger = logging.getLogger(__name__)
class LoraSyntaxToPath:
NAME = "LoRA Syntax → Path (LoraManager)"
CATEGORY = "Lora Manager/utils"
@classmethod
def INPUT_TYPES(cls):
return {
"required": {
"lora_syntax": (
"STRING",
{
"forceInput": True,
"multiline": True,
"tooltip": (
"<lora:name:strength> formatted text from "
"loaded_loras / active_loras output"
),
},
),
},
}
RETURN_TYPES = ("STRING",)
RETURN_NAMES = ("paths",)
FUNCTION = "resolve"
def resolve(self, lora_syntax: str) -> tuple[str]:
"""Parse <lora:...> syntax and resolve each name to its absolute path."""
if not lora_syntax or not lora_syntax.strip():
logger.info("Received empty lora_syntax input")
return ("",)
parsed = parse_lora_syntax(lora_syntax)
if not parsed:
logger.info("No valid <lora:...> entries found in input")
return ("",)
paths: list[str] = []
for entry in parsed:
try:
absolute_path, _ = get_lora_info_absolute(entry["name"])
paths.append(absolute_path)
except Exception:
logger.warning("Failed to resolve lora '%s', skipping", entry["name"])
continue
return ("\n".join(paths),)

def parse_lora_syntax(text: str) -> list[dict]:
"""Parse <lora:name:strength> syntax from text input into a list of dicts.
Each entry contains: name, model_strength, clip_strength.
Supports both ``<lora:name:strength>`` and ``<lora:name:model_strength:clip_strength>``.
"""
pattern = r"<lora:([^:>]+):([^:>]+)(?::([^:>]+))?>"
matches = re.findall(pattern, text, re.IGNORECASE)
loras = []
for match in matches:
model_strength = float(match[1])
loras.append({
"name": match[0],
"model_strength": model_strength,
"clip_strength": float(match[2]) if match[2] else model_strength,
})
return loras
